The tour starts directly at the Zona Arqueológica de Teotihuacán, with a straightforward meet-up at the site. This is a clear advantage because it avoids long transfers or confusing pickups. Plus, the site is accessible by public transportation, making it an affordable and convenient choice.
You can schedule this tour for as little as 1 hour or as long as 5 hours — perfect for fitting into your travel plans. The site operates from 8:00 AM to 4:00 PM, giving plenty of options for morning or afternoon visits. Since the tour moves at your pace, you can spend more time on the pyramids or take a leisurely walk through the avenue, depending on your mood.
The core of this tour is a guided walk through the main highlights:
The Pyramids of the Sun and Moon: These are the stars of Teotihuacan, soaring monuments that dominate the skyline. Your guide will share the site’s myths and historical background, giving context to these impressive structures. Expect to hear stories about their construction, purpose, and significance.
Avenue of the Dead: This wide thoroughfare lines the city’s main axis, lined with smaller pyramids, platforms, and temples. Your guide will point out lesser-known features and explain their possible uses and symbolism.
